The Berkeley Lab’s Engineering Division is organized into four different departments: Electronics, Software & Instrumentation Engineering, Magnetics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, and Project Controls Engineering. Additionally, operations and cross-functional support is managed out of the Engineering Division Directorate. We have a multidisciplinary workforce with a depth and breadth of knowledge that exceeds the norm.

  • Last week, Engineering Division Director & Chief Engineer Daniela Leitner led a tour of the Advanced Light Source (ALS), a state-of-the-art synchrotron that generates ultra-bright X-ray light. This powerful technology allows scientists to analyze materials at the atomic and molecular levels, enabling breakthroughs in energy, nanotechnology, and biomedical research. Want to see cutting-edge science in action? Berkeley Lab offers quarterly public tours, where you can visit groundbreaking research facilities like the ALS, Molecular Foundry, and FLEXLAB?. Tours run every 4th Friday of January, April, July, and October, with registration opening one month in advance. #lbnl #engineering ?Sign up at?visits.lbl.gov?to experience the future of science firsthand!

  • A multidisciplinary team from Berkeley Lab's ATAP and Engineering Divisions are supplying essential components to the high-energy upgrade of SLAC’s Linac Coherent Light Source (LCLS-II). The high-energy upgrade to LCLS-II represents a significant advancement in X-ray technology and will provide researchers with a high-resolution tool for investigating ultrafast, atomic-scale processes with unprecedented precision. ?? A team from the Accelerator Technology & Applied Physics (ATAP) and Engineering Divisions has successfully assembled and tested 11 of the 20 new superconducting magnets destined for the Large Hadron Collider (LHC), the world’s most powerful particle accelerator. This work supports the High Luminosity LHC Accelerator Upgrade Project, which aims to increase the luminosity of the LHC significantly.
